Today we left Tallinn and headed to Lahemaa National Park. Our first route took us to the bog. To ensure that we and other visitors do not sink in it, kind people have laid kilometer-long wooden paths through the bog. This allowed us to have an impressive experience, where we could just watch and marvel with dry feet.

While searching for a parking space, we unexpectedly(!) came across a historical site. Near Juminda, approximately 40 war and merchant ships of the Soviet Union were destroyed by Finnish and especially German bombers and mines during their retreat from Tallinn in August 1941. Around 12,000 to 15,000 people lost their lives, many of them civilians. A monument commemorates this event with the words 'A new war begins when the last one is forgotten.'
